Robthepom Posted May 12, 2018 Author Share Posted May 12, 2018 Looks great. What paint did you use for the RLM 70/71 ? I like those shades you have there. It was a really tricky choice for me, i spent a long line with test sprays with differant colours, and because i dont have an airbrush i am restricted to Tamiya spray cans, so i used AS24 Dark Green Luftwaffe AS9 Dark Green RAF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
